Quick Early (for me) Update

Jill

Today, they are going to clamp Jill's hose for four hours to see if she fills up or if things start flowing more. The bowel sounds this morning were sluggish though. She has also had some back spasms. Hopefully, we will go for some more walks today to get things really moving.



Cade


Dr. Bonnie called with an update for Cade. They did the ultrasound and found that his ventricles have gotten larger. On the bright side of life, it appears as though the blood clots are dissolving. Since his blood pressure seems to be out of control and they have detected a heart murmur, they kept him on dopamine and have ordered an EKG to see if the murmur is due to patent ductus arteriosus (PDA). Other than that though, things seems to be quite stable and normal.
